Nurse Practitioner Salary in Birmingham, Alabama
The median nurse practitioner salary in Birmingham, AL is $109,449 per year, which is 10% below the national median and 3.4% above the Alabama state average.
Nurse Practitioner Salary in Birmingham by Experience
In Birmingham, an entry-level nurse practitioner earns around $81,000, while experienced professionals earn up to $139,500 per year. The local cost of living index is 90% of the national average.
Salary Percentiles in Birmingham, AL
| Percentile | Birmingham |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ile | $78,390 |
| 25th Percentile | $93,780 |
| Median (50th) | $109,449 |
| 75th Percentile | $129,150 |
| 90th Percentile | $151,380 |

Job Outlook
Nationally, nurse practitioner employment is projected to grow 40% over the next decade (much faster than average). Demand in Birmingham may vary based on local industry and population growth.
